Removing the water pump
1. Remove the water pump housing 1 and
impeller 2.
2. Remove the Woodruff key 3 from the
drive shaft, and then remove the outer
plate cartridge 4.
3. Remove the dowels 5 from the lower
case.
Checking the water pump
1. Check the water pump housing. Replace
if deformed.
NOTE:
If the engine overheated, the inside of the
water pump housing may be deformed,
therefore be sure to remove the insert car-
tridge when checking the housing.
2. Check the impeller, insert cartridge, and
outer plate cartridge. Replace if cracked
or worn.
3. Check the Woodruff key and the keyway
in the drive shaft. Replace if worn or
deformed.
